Car
If you are traveling by car within the Cascade Mountains, head towards the town of Cascade Locks, Oregon. From Interstate 84, take Exit 44 and follow signs for Cascade Locks. Once in town, turn onto NE Eagle Creek Loop. Continue straight for approximately 1.5 miles until you reach the Eagle Creek Trailhead parking area. Note that there is a day-use fee of $5 for parking, which you can pay at the self-serve station located at the trailhead.
Public Transportation
For those using public transportation, take the Columbia Gorge Express from Portland, which operates daily service to Cascade Locks. Once you arrive at the Cascade Locks stop, you will need to walk approximately 1.5 miles to the Eagle Creek Trailhead. Follow NE Eagle Creek Loop, which will lead you directly to the trailhead. Be aware that there might be a small fee for the bus ride, typically around $5-$10 depending on your departure location.
Bicycle
If you're feeling adventurous and would like to bike, you can cycle from Cascade Locks to the Eagle Creek Trailhead. The route along NE Eagle Creek Loop is approximately 1.5 miles and is bike-friendly. Ensure you wear a helmet and follow all local cycling regulations. This is a great way to enjoy the scenery, but be aware of traffic and road conditions.
